Windshield Repair

Most people experience cracked windshields at one time or another. Although a minor crack may not seem serious but it could affect the visibility of driving and can result in costly replacement. The good news is that a lot of insurance companies will waive the cost of windshield repair and replacement, meaning motorists can have their damaged glass repaired by an auto glass specialist without having to pay out of pocket.

Auto glass experts perform repair of window and windshield chips and complete windshield replacements. The process starts by examining the chip, which is then filled with resin. This fills the crack and prevents it from spreading further, enhancing vision while also restoring the cosmetic appearance of the damaged glass.

When the repairs are completed after the repairs are completed, technicians examine the new glass for distortions or other issues that could impact safety. In addition to the overall optical quality of the glass, they check for any leaky areas around the edges of the glass, and also any areas that the windshield isn't properly bonded to the body or frame of the vehicle. Finally, they ensure that any advanced driver assistance systems (ADAS) installed on the vehicle are calibrated for the new windshield.

Aside from windshields, auto glass specialists can also fix front passenger windows back windows, quarter windows and sunroofs. Additionally, they are equipped to repair and replace the windshield wiper blades made of rubber, which may become brittle and break.

Auto Glass Replacement

A damaged windshield can be hazardous, especially when it's raining or snowing. It can also stop the windshield wipers from functioning properly. It is therefore important to find a qualified auto glass repair service close to you to repair the damaged windshield quickly and efficiently.

A reliable auto glass repair shop is accredited by the Auto Glass Safety Council, which requires the business to instruct technicians and only use AGSC-approved adhesives, materials and products. The shop is also required to provide a warranty for all work they do. The cost of replacing a windshield can vary in relation to the size and type of the windshield. If your windshield is seriously damaged, it could be more economical to replace it rather than repairing.

Some auto insurance policies will pay for autoglass replacement and your deductible. Contact your auto insurance provider and ask about the details of your policy. They often will recommend reputable installers.

You should also determine whether the auto glass repair shop employs technicians who have been certified by the AGSC and is an affiliate of the Glass Association. These companies will be able to provide you with the best service and the best quality of glass for your vehicle.

Chips and cracks in the windshield can be repaired with resin injecting the surface. This will improve the appearance and increase the durability of your windshield. However, a major crack or break may need a complete replacement.

Residential Glass Replacement

Window glass replacement is an important home improvement that improves curb appeal, lowers cost of energy and also offers UV protection. The cost of replacing windows depends on the frame's size, material tint, and the type. Comparing quotes from different companies can help homeowners compare prices. It is also recommended to choose an expert who has completed at least a 3 to 12 months of apprenticeship and has a glazing contractor's license.

Residential window glass repair can vary from filling small cracks to replacing the window. Repairing a damaged or broken window can avoid injuries, increase energy efficiency and also protect the structural integrity of your home. It is important to repair the window frame to stop the growth of mould and moisture.

The company that provides door-and-window repair near me will be in a position to assist you, whether you have single-pane flat or float glass, double-pane vinyl or wooden windows that have energy-efficient double-panes bow or bay-shaped windows, or a mix of styles. They can replace a broken pane, recaulk window frames, fix the sill, sash and other repairs.

The cost of replacing a window varies between $300 and $880 on average, depending on its size, type, frame and tint. You can save money if you replace only the glass, and not the entire window.

It's a good idea choose an installer who offers a warranty for the products and the workmanship they employ. The warranty should cover labor and materials to replace or repair the window. You are also able to obtain your warranty information from the local glazier or manufacturer.
